typedef struct {\r
+ ///\r
+ /// Describes whether this child handler will be invoked in response to a USB legacy\r
+ /// emulation event, such as port-trap on the PS/2* keyboard control registers, or to a\r
+ /// USB wake event, such as resumption from a sleep state.\r
+ ///\r
EFI_USB_SMI_TYPE Type;\r
+ ///\r
+ /// The device path is part of the context structure and describes the location of the\r
+ /// particular USB host controller in the system for which this register event will occur.\r
+ /// This location is important because of the possible integration of several USB host\r
+ /// controllers in a system.\r
+ ///\r
EFI_DEVICE_PATH_PROTOCOL *Device;\r
} EFI_SMM_USB_DISPATCH_CONTEXT;\r
